About Family Services
Family Services is a nonprofit organization committed to Protecting, Healing, and Caring for children and families across Northeast Wisconsin. We provide vital support during life's most challenging moments, helping individuals heal, grow, and thrive.
We're Hiring!
We are seeking a Special Events Coordinator to join our team. This part-time position is responsible for planning, executing, and evaluating fundraising events and related activities for Family Services. This role involves volunteer management, sponsorship recruitment, donor stewardship, and collaboration with internal teams. This role also interacts frequently with agency volunteers, donors, board members, program staff, and community stakeholders. The hours for this position are approximately 24 hours per week.
Key Responsibilities
• Plan, implement, and evaluate special events from concept to completion.
• Assist with volunteer recruitment, training, scheduling and overall management for events.
• Identify and research prospective sponsors, donors, foundations, and businesses for event support.
• Develop and maintain event budgets, ensuring expenses remain within approved parameters.
• Collaborate with the communications coordinator to promote events through various channels (e.g., website, social media, email campaigns).
Qualifications
Education:
• Required: Associate's degree Event Management, Communications, Business or similar field or equivalent experience
• Preferred: Bachelor's degree Event Management, Communications, Business or similar field or equivalent experience
Experience:
• Required: 2+ years' event planning or fundraising experience
• Preferred: 3 years large-scale event planning experience within a non-profit setting; familiarity with donor databases
Skills and Competencies:
• Demonstrated commitment to diversity, equity, and inclusion
• Strong organizational and time-management skills with the ability to handle multiple projects and meet deadlines
• Excellent written and verbal communication skills
• Proven ability to build relationships with volunteers, donors, and community stakeholders
• Proficiency in Microsoft Office and event management software/tools
• Flexibility to work evenings and weekends as required by event schedules
• Valid Wisconsin Driver's License with reliable personal vehicle. Maintain required auto insurance and acceptable driving record requirements
